    Your phone carrier probably does more than you think – and not just in terms of your unlimited data plan or call quality. Whether you are with Verizon, AT&T or T -Mobile, there is a whole world of things that operate quietly to their networks. And T Mobile Just give us another example of this.

    T -Mobile has worked in collaboration with the fluid conservation system (FCS), a company that has been in the business of detecting leaks for decades. FCS picked up T Mobile To strengthen its smart worldly monitoring system, which is used through water utility across the United States to detect and fix leakage before leaving.

    The scale of the problem is widespread. The American Society of Civil Engineers says the failure of the infrastructure causes more than 33 trillion gallons of water to waste more than 33 trillion. It is enough to supply New York City for more than 91 years. Let it sink seriously.

    The FCS has been ahead of the curved letters here – it started using sound tech 40 years ago. Their leak detectors are ligars are uneven, cellular -connected sensors that are connected outside the water pipes. These things “Listen” for noise patterns that indicate a leakage and thank you T MobileNetwork, they can send this data from anywhere – even to remote and mountainous areas that are usually difficult to reach.

    Such small cellular attached sound sensors help detect leaks. | Image Credit – T Mobile

    This is a huge step that is used to detect leaks. Earlier, the utility had to be sent to workers with a microphone to check the hydrants one by one. Now, the same sensors only send everything automatically, time, money and most importantly, there is a lot of water. And of course, it is not a shiny tech that makes headlines. But this is exactly the kind of thing that shows how important smart devices – and their supporting networks are.
